" ... Maybe what Jesus is saying to us ... is that we need a second wind. God knew that He would have to grant us supernatural empowerment. If you have the first wind (of animation) without receiving the second wind (the Spirit's resurrecting and empowering breath of life), then the air of oppression will be too thin for you to survive. ... " + Rev. Dr. Charlie Dates

Prayers of Confession + Assurance Based on Ephesians 2:12-14

Lord Jesus, each of us in our sin have tried to live without You and each other, foreign to Your promises to bless all nations into Your family. Forgive us for forgetting and rebelling. But now in You, our Christ and Savior, together, we are brought near by Your blood because You are our peace. Jesus, You tore down the dividing wall of hostility in Your flesh on the cross. Tear down our hostility in our hearts and in our nation again.

Pass the Peace | In the Story of God, Jesus declared, "Peace I leave with you; My peace I give to you" (John 14:26) during humanity's darkest, most tragic weekend of His death. And then after Jesus was crucified and resurrected, defeating evil and death, He said, "Peace be with you ... Receive the Holy Spirit" (John 20:21-22). Somehow, with Jesus, peace is possible even in our darkest moments. During this time, we desire to share with each other peace that passes understanding, empowered by the Spirit of Christ.
